Morning Market Update: November 11, 2025
Tel Aviv Stock Exchange Shows Mixed Trends
The Tel Aviv Stock Exchange opened on a subdued note this morning, displaying minor fluctuations across key indstarts. The TA-35 index trends downward, while the TA-90 index has posted a modest gain of 0.2%. Additionally, the banking index has weakened, declining by 0.2%. Concurrently, futures on Wall Street are also showing slight declines.
El Al Reports Steady Performance
Shares of El Al are trading steadily after the airline published its third-quarter financial results, reporting an 8% increase in profits, amounting to approximately $203 million. The dual-listed shares of Tower are leading gains in the TA-35 index with a rise of 2.2%, following their third-quarter report released yesterday. Conversely, the largest drops in the index are being driven by Amot, which has decreased by 2.7%.
TA-90 Index Updates
In the TA-90 index, the largest rise is reflected in Schindler & Binui, with an increase of 2.6%. On the other hand, Schindler & Binui Energy is experiencing the biggest decline within the index, down by 1.6%.
Currency Exchange Rates
In currency markets, the US dollar has depreciated by 0.45% against the shekel, trading at 3.2154 shekels. The euro also weakened by 0.51%, now at 3.7173 shekels. The dollar is stabilizing at around 3.22 shekels after a minimal drop of 0.06% relative to yesterday’s official rate of 3.23 shekels. However, it shows a slight strengthening of 0.18% compared to the last measured rate from last night.
Government and Corporate Bond Market Insights
In the bond market, government bonds indexed to inflation with maturities of approximately 24 and 18 years are trading steadily. Constant interest rate bonds with maturities of around 17 and 14 years are trending upward, while corporate bonds in the Tel Bond 20 index remain stable. In contrast, the Tel Bond 40 and 60 indstarts are experiencing downward movements.
